The weekend wind was just the beginning of it, we had a few light sprinkles to start Saturday off with. Just enough to solidify the snow, which once the winds picked up it was a good thing, so no real drifting of the snow. Sunday a little bit more wind, well a lot of wind it was really howling on Saturday night Sunday morning. I should have tried to record it, it was loud. We could see the bad weather coming, the warm up and the melt down, but we really were not expecting it to be quite like it was.

Sunday evening it started to rain, and it rained and it rained some more all the way through til late Monday morning. The power blips of Sunday were gone. Unfortunately there were a lot of power outages on Monday morning. So it was drag the generator out and start it up and run the extension cord so we had a little bit of power. Fortunately my wife was up early enough to get our first cup of coffee done before the power failed. At least it was a warm rain, it was 40 degrees Fahrenheit for us.

Over night the temperatures dropped, and this morning right at 30 degrees, still very mild for December in Alaska. So here are the results and the change to the driveway.
